# Como o IntelliJ IDEA se destaca como um ambiente de desenvolvimento para as necessidades de programação moderna?

Como o IntelliJ IDEA se destaca como um ambiente de desenvolvimento para as necessidades de programação moderna?

##### Post Metadata
- Posted at: há quase 2 anos
- Author title: Fixado pela G2 como uma pergunta comum



## Comments
### Comment 1

Destaca-se por várias forças-chave que atendem às demandas de desenvolvimento moderno:

Assistência Inteligente ao Código: Sua conclusão de código sensível ao contexto vai além de simples sugestões, entendendo sua intenção e oferecendo recomendações inteligentes que aceleram significativamente a codificação. As ferramentas de refatoração são excepcionalmente poderosas e seguras, permitindo transformações complexas de código com confiança.

Suporte Abrangente a Frameworks: O suporte nativo para frameworks modernos como Spring, Hibernate, React, Angular e arquiteturas de microsserviços significa que os desenvolvedores podem ser produtivos imediatamente sem a necessidade de buscar extensivamente por plugins ou configurações.

Fluxo de Trabalho de Desenvolvimento Integrado: Ferramentas integradas para controle de versão (Git), bancos de dados, frameworks de teste (JUnit, TestNG), sistemas de build (Maven, Gradle) e conteinerização (Docker, Kubernetes) eliminam a troca constante de contexto entre aplicações, criando uma experiência de desenvolvimento unificada.

Depuração e Perfilação Avançadas: Capacidades sofisticadas de depuração, incluindo pontos de interrupção condicionais, avaliação de expressões e perfilação de desempenho ajudam a resolver problemas complexos mais rapidamente em sistemas distribuídos modernos.

Desenvolvimento Assistido por IA: Integração com assistentes de codificação de IA e sugestões baseadas em aprendizado de máquina ajudam os desenvolvedores a escrever código melhor e mais rápido, abordando a crescente complexidade das aplicações modernas.

Programação Poliglota: Forte suporte para múltiplas linguagens (Java, Kotlin, Scala, JavaScript, TypeScript, Python, Go) dentro de um único IDE torna-o ideal para arquiteturas modernas de microsserviços poliglotas.

Pronto para Cloud e DevOps: Integração nativa com plataformas de nuvem, pipelines de CI/CD e tecnologias de contêiner se alinha com práticas modernas de desenvolvimento nativo em nuvem.

Essas capacidades se combinam para criar um ambiente de desenvolvimento que antecipa necessidades, reduz atritos e escala com a complexidade dos projetos de software modernos.

##### Comment Metadata
- Posted at: há 3 meses
- Author title: QA Engineer Lead



### Comment 2

O IntelliJ IDEA destaca-se como um ambiente de desenvolvimento para as necessidades de programação moderna graças à sua poderosa e inteligente assistência de código, suporte abrangente a linguagens e integração perfeita com ferramentas e frameworks modernos. Ele oferece conclusão de código avançada, refatoração e detecção de erros usando análise de código profunda, permitindo que os desenvolvedores escrevam código de alta qualidade mais rapidamente. O IntelliJ IDEA suporta uma ampla gama de linguagens, incluindo Java, Kotlin, Scala, JavaScript, Python e mais, com suporte especial para frameworks populares como Spring, React e Angular.

##### Comment Metadata
- Posted at: há 6 meses
- Author title: Head @ engineerHUB ||Developer Champ @SAWO Lab || Open Source enthusiast || SWOC&#39;21 Mentor|| DWOC&#39;21 Mentor ||LGM SOC&#39;21|| DevIncept&#39;21 ||




## Related Product
[IntelliJ IDEA](https://www.g2.com/pt/products/intellij-idea/reviews)

## Related Category
[Ambientes de Desenvolvimento Integrado (IDE) Java](https://www.g2.com/pt/categories/java-integrated-development-environments-ide)

## Related discussions
- [Quão bem o Trello se adapta a uma equipe maior?](https://www.g2.com/pt/discussions/1-how-well-does-trello-scale-into-a-larger-team)
  - Posted at: há quase 13 anos
  - Comments: 6
- [Can we please add a new section](https://www.g2.com/pt/discussions/2-can-we-please-add-a-new-section)
  - Posted at: há quase 13 anos
  - Comments: 0
- [Benefícios quantificáveis da implementação do seu CRM](https://www.g2.com/pt/discussions/quantifiable-benefits-from-implementing-your-crm)
  - Posted at: há quase 13 anos
  - Comments: 4


